ADD COPY
Use the ADD COPY command to create a copy of the speciedvirtualdisk.Acopyisanewvirtualdisk
family. The ADD COPY command is equivalent to creating a snapclone within HP Command View EVA.
NOTE:
Creating copies of virtual disks depends on your licensing. Attempting to add a copy without the license
returns an error message that indicates that you need to enter your licensing information in the HP
CommandViewEVA.Youmusthavearegisteredlicense.
Syntax
ADD COPY <copy_name> VDISK= <active member of a vdisk family>
Switches
ThefollowingswitchesareavailablewiththeADDCOPYcommand.
CONTAINER=
This is the name of the container you would like to use for the virtual disk copy. The c ontainer must
already exist to use this switch. The container option is optional. I f not specied, the add c opy command
will still function by dynamically allocating the storage before starting the copying process.
DISK_GROUP=
This is the name of the disk group where you want to cre ate the virtual d isk copy. The disk group must
already exist to use this switch. If not specied, the utility uses the same group as the source virtual d isk.
NOTE:
The source virtual disk must be set to writecache=writethrough before a preallocated snapclone
(using a container) can be created. S ee SET VDISK section for more information.
OS_UNIT_ID=
The ID that is presented to the host operating system. If set to zero, no ID is presented to the host.
REDUNDANCY=
The amount o
f data protection set when creating the virtual disk. The default is the same as the source
virtual disk.
Vraid0—Provides no data protection. It distributes data among its member disks into stripes
and uses all mem bers to process I/O requests. This method has no overhead associated with
duplicati
on of information and pro vides the highest performance.
Vraid1—Provides the highest level of data protection but uses the most space. It duplicates data
written to one disk onto a backup disk. In a multidisk conguration, Vraid1 mirrors each pair of
disks to each other. These disk pairs can then be striped to create a virtual disk.
Vraid5P
rovides a modera te level of data protection. This method distributes the parity
information among all disk members. If one drive fails, the failed disk can be recreated af ter it is
replaced.
